site stats

Methodsignature 获取类

Web如果你想要的只是 signature java.lang.reflect.Method 的字段,这很简单: java.lang. reflect. Field f = java.lang. reflect. Method. class .getDeclaredField ("signature"); f.setAccessible … Web29 jan. 2024 · Signature.getDeclaringType () 方法的具体详情如下: 包路径:org.aspectj.lang.Signature 类名称:Signature 方法名:getDeclaringType …

SpringBoot自定义注解实现切面日志并使用SpEL解析日志模板 - 掘金

Web22 jul. 2024 · MethodSignature signature = (MethodSignature) point.getSignature(); Method method = signature.getMethod(); Class> clazz = point.getTarget().getClass(); Object[] … WebMethodSignature分析. MethodSignature为MapperMethod类提供了三个作用,获取待执行方法中的参数和@Param注解标注的参数名,获取标注有@MapKey的参数 (@Mapkey作用在 … gf76 airsoft rifle https://lynxpropertymanagement.net

AOP方法拦截获取参数上的注解 - 简书

Web3 mei 2024 · What is a method signature in Java?方法签名由方法名称和参数列表组成。例现场演示[cc]public class MethodSignature { public int add(int a, int b){ ... Weborg.aspectj.lang.reflect.MethodSignature.getDeclaringType()方法的使用及代码示例,org.aspectj.lang.reflect.MethodSignature Web17 feb. 2024 · 答案是不能。. 因为spring执行$ {}是时机要早于# {}。. 在本例中,Spring会尝试从属性中查找# {‘HelloWorld’.concat (‘_’)},那么肯定找不到,由上文已知如果找不到,然后报错。. 所以$ {}在外面,# {}在里面是非法操作. 关于“怎么用Spring的spel获取自定义注解参 … gf 770 flight status

切面 Aspect ProceedingJoinPoint 获取当前类、方法等属性API_切 …

Category:探究Block之MethodSignature - 简书

Tags:Methodsignature 获取类

Methodsignature 获取类

SpringAop切面实现日志记录 - 一抹微笑~ - 博客园

Webmethodsignature getparameternames null技术、学习、经验文章掘金开发者社区搜索结果。掘金是一个帮助开发者成长的社区,methodsignature getparameternames null技术文章 … Web有被“读过哪些知名的开源项目源码?”这种问题所困扰过吗?加入我们,一起通读互联网公司主流框架及中间件源码,成为强大的“源码猎人”,目前开放的有 Spring 系列框架、Mybatis 框架、Netty 框架,及 Redis、Tomcat 中间件等。本项目致力于使源码阅读这件事变得更简单有趣,且有价值。如果本 ...

Methodsignature 获取类

Did you know?

WebMethodSignature signature= (MethodSignature) jp.getSignature(); 根据源码分析,MethodSignature封装了两个方法,一个获取方法的返回值类型,一个是获取封装 … Web26 aug. 2024 · 方法签名记录着一个方法的返回值类型编码 (TypeEncoding)、形参个数、每一个形参的类型编码.有了方法签名之后,可以通过类型编码来反解出真实类型,类型的映 …

WebAuthor: HuiFer. Description: 该文介绍 mybatis MethodSignature 类. 源码阅读工程: SourceHot-Mybatis. org.apache.ibatis.binding.MapperMethod.MethodSignature. /** * 方 … Web7 sep. 2024 · 1.定义注解 @CheckSign : package com.un.framework.aspectj.lang.openapi; import java.lang.annotation.*; /** * 校验签名 * * @author shiye */ @ Target({ElementType.PARAMETER, ElementType.METHOD}) @ Retention(RetentionPolicy.RUNTIME) @Documented public @ interface CheckSign { /** …

WebProceedingJoinPoint获取当前方法. 这种方式获取到的方法是接口的方法而不是具体的实现类的方法,因此是错误的。. AspectJ使用org.aspectj.lang.JoinPoint接口表示目标类连接点 … Web31 mei 2024 · 原文: The method header specifies the modifiers, return value type, method name, and parameters of the method. The static modifier is used for all the …

Web16 jun. 2024 · MethodSignature为MapperMethod类提供了三个作用,获取待执行方法中的参数和@Param注解标注的参数名,获取标注有@MapKey的参数(@Mapkey作用在后续会 …

Web关于MethodSignature看上面的代码。 public Object getNamedParams (Object[] args) { //这个names在哪里用的呢?还是我们的老办法,直接点开看,看看哪里能引用他。最后找到了在创建MethodSignature的时候会创建ParamNameResolver,并且解析Param注解。 gf76 airsoft manualWeb28 sep. 2024 · 从初始化方法+ (NSInvocation *)invocationWithMethodSignature: (NSMethodSignature *)sig;来看,我们需要 NSMethodSignature *这个对象。. api看完 … christopher walken you can do thisWebimport org.aspectj.lang.Signature; //导入方法依赖的package包/类 private void exitMethod(ProceedingJoinPoint joinPoint, Object result, long exeTime) { Signature … gf76 airsoft gun partsWebJava MethodSignature.getName使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。. 您也可以进一步了解该方法所在 … christopher walken young youtubeWeb31 mei 2024 · csdn已为您找到关于MethodSignature与Signature相关内容,包含MethodSignature与Signature相关文档代码介绍、相关教程视频课程,以及相 … gf78906 thermostatic cartridge replacementWeb1.signature.getMethod ().getAnnotation ()无法获取注解对象. 原因:Spring在处理中,可能是因为我的项目有事务,serviceImpl的方法被代理后直接得不到了。. 换一个思路:先得到 … christopher walker antiquesWeb17 jun. 2024 · Object [] args = joinPoint.getArgs (); // 参数值 String [] argNames = ( (MethodSignature)joinPoint.getSignature ()).getParameterNames (); // 参数名 } 注意: IDEA 只有设置了 Java 编译参数才能获取到参数信息。 并且jdk要在1.8及以上版本。 Maven中开启的办法 增加compilerArgs 参数 gf76 airsoft review